Output 8996a17761d886cd2523840a346dd9fea5d6e8eb51be35d3ace3010a830bc37c:4

value
22650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379273df7590883cdc93adef0b7619f29f62dff0 OP_EQUAL
address
36krXoSKBRS9PPZ5uf41aX2v5PDwGHATbd
transaction
8996a17761d886cd2523840a346dd9fea5d6e8eb51be35d3ace3010a830bc37c
confirmations
213329
spent
true